How far is Greensboro from Nashville?
The distance from Greensboro to Nashville is 390.1 miles (627.8 km) as the crow flies. Nashville is located W of Greensboro. By car, the driving distance is approximately 469.8 miles, taking about 8h 43min. A direct flight would take roughly 1h 17min. Both are located in United States — Greensboro in North Carolina and Nashville in Tennessee.
